Apply Rolled Roofing
Rolled roofing has become more and more popular in recent years. When compared to shingles, rolled roofing is far cheaper and much easier to apply. You dont need to get a professional in to apply rolled roofing to your house or shed, you can do it yourself. If you get the right materials and stick to the process, you can have rolled roofing applied in a few hours.
Preparing to Add Rolled Roofing Measure your roof to find out how much material you need.
If you can, get a friend or someone else to help you. Use a long measuring tape. If your roof is rectangular or square on either side, its easy to work out the measurements. Measure the length and width and multiply them to find the area of the roof. If your roof is not uniform and has different sections of different sizes, measure 1 section at a time. Multiply each length and width to find the area of each section. Add the section areas together to find the total area of the roof. Go to your local hardware or building supplies store and ask for enough rolled roofing to fit the area of your roof. Rolled roofing comes in rolls, much like carpet. You can cut the roll to fit corners and other areas. Take proper safety precautions when youre on your roof.
For safety purposes, its a good idea to have someone with you when youre walking around on a roof. Never go up on your roof when its wet or if rain is forecast. Roofs become very slippery when wet.
